Location
Just a few steps from a theatre and a castle, the Ivy Braveheart Guest House is about 20 minutes' walk from Edinburgh Old Town. The nearby entertainment attractions are the grand Victorian theatre "Royal Lyceum Theater" (850 metres) and the movie theater "Filmhouse Cinema" (0.7 km). Located within close distance of this Edinburgh property, The Parish Church of St Cuthbert is open for visiting by worshippers and tourists.
You can catch the bus at Lochrin Buildings bus stop, approximately a 5-minute walk from Ivy Braveheart Guest House.
